Gahpur Pathar Population - Sonitpur, Assam

Gahpur Pathar is a medium size village located in Gohpur Circle of Sonitpur district, Assam with total 173 families residing. The Gahpur Pathar village has population of 817 of which 423 are males while 394 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Gahpur Pathar village population of children with age 0-6 is 108 which makes up 13.22 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Gahpur Pathar village is 931 which is lower than Assam state average of 958. Child Sex Ratio for the Gahpur Pathar as per census is 800, lower than Assam average of 962.

Gahpur Pathar village has higher literacy rate compared to Assam. In 2011, literacy rate of Gahpur Pathar village was 85.61 % compared to 72.19 % of Assam. In Gahpur Pathar Male literacy stands at 92.29 % while female literacy rate was 78.61 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Tribe (ST) constitutes 20.81 % while Schedule Caste (SC) were 8.81 % of total population in Gahpur Pathar village.

Work Profile

In Gahpur Pathar village out of total population, 398 were engaged in work activities. 65.33 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 34.67 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 398 workers engaged in Main Work, 138 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 18 were Agricultural labourer.
